Having problems accessing your Poloniex account can be upsetting. If you're encountering a copyright issue , there are several measures you can take to correct it. First, ensure that your email address and password are typed accurately . poloniex login Remember passwords are not case sensitive . Next, delete your browser’s cookies and try again; sometimes old data can interfere the process. If you've lost your password, utilize the "Forgot Password" option to create a new it – this usually involves checking your email for a verification code . Finally, check the Poloniex status page or social media channels for any reported outages or maintenance; these can temporarily prevent logins to your account. If these solutions don't work, contact Poloniex support directly for further guidance .

Secure Your Account: Poloniex copyright Best Practices

To safeguard your Poloniex account and prevent unauthorized access, it's vitally crucial to follow these copyright tips. Always employ a strong, unique password – don’t repeat one you use elsewhere. Enable two-factor confirmation for an extra layer of security; this makes it significantly more challenging for someone to log in even if they have your password. Be wary of fake emails or websites that attempt to steal your copyright details; always verify the URL before entering any personal data, and never click on links received from untrusted sources.

Understanding Fees on the Poloniex Platform

Navigating the trading exchange can be somewhat confusing, particularly when it comes to grasping its fees. Poloniex utilizes some maker-taker fee model, meaning the charges depend on the user's 30-day trading volume. Generally, those placing orders that aren’t immediately filled pay reduced fees, while individuals filling orders against existing ones are charged higher rates. Detailed fee percentages can be found on their website and vary based on volume brackets; it is crucial to review the details before you begin trading.
